The following reports are user-submitted and not independently verified. Consider them alongside the aggregated signals above.
I received a recorded message stating that my phone service would be cut off in 2 hours.
The caller claimed that I needed to discuss an Amazon bill and a $700 Western Union transfer, which seemed suspicious to me.
Its scam.
Answered and got automated message, I hung up without listening to it.
At 9:04 PM, I received a call from an automated female voice claiming to be from FedEx. Since I wasn't expecting any deliveries, I hung up immediately. This seems to be a scam call.
I received a call from this number, but they hung up quickly. It sounded like a pre-recorded message that was trying to solicit sensitive personal information from me.
The caller instructed me to contact customer service for any inquiries but did not mention the name of their company, which seemed suspicious to me.
I received an automated call that mentioned something about Vodafone telecom, but I hung up before I could hear the rest of the message, as I was suspicious.
I typically do not answer calls from unfamiliar numbers, and this caller did not leave a voicemail message. Given this, I suspect it may be a scam, especially since people I know usually leave a message or I have their contact details.
I generally do not answer calls from numbers I do not recognize. Since this number didn’t leave a voicemail, I suspect it may be a scam, especially since I have the numbers of people I know who would typically leave a message.
This number went straight to voicemail, where I heard a pre-recorded message in a language that sounded like Chinese. Since we don’t understand it, I have blocked this number.
An automated message from this number claimed to be from the 'Chinese embassy,' then abruptly switched to Cantonese. I immediately ended the call.
The caller mentioned unauthorized charges on my Visa card related to Amazon. This is clearly a scam call, most likely a robo-call, so I do not recommend engaging with them.
I received a scam call that pretended to be an automated message from PayPal, which I suspect is fraudulent.
